On Mon, Jul 05, 2010 at 11:57:42AM -0400, Bernie Innocenti wrote: > On Mon, 2010-07-05 at 16:37 +0200, Tomeu Vizoso wrote: > > > But you can do the same with Gtk+, cannot you? > > > > "This signal is emitted when the Return or Enter key is pressed or the > > line edit loses focus" > > No, GTK does not seem to send a "focus-out-event" when the user clicks > on the close button. Which is what makes my approach fail.
In other applications, I've synthesised this event in the callback on the close button. One might also catch mouse motion and conclude editing has ended when the mouse is ordered away from the text entry widget.
